Ga naar hoofdinhoud

Vragen

Vraag 1

Hoe kun je dubbele waarden voorkomen als je alle job_id's wil tonen van de tabel employees?

  1. SELECT DESC job_id FROM employees;
  2. SELECT LIMIT job_id FROM employees;
  3. SELECT CONCAT job_id FROM employees;
  4. SELECT DISTINCT job_id FROM employees;
Antwoord

4.

Vraag 2

:correct: d

Wat zal deze query tonen?

SELECT employee_id, CONCAT(first_name last_name), email
FROM employees;
  1. Het employee_id, de voornaam en achternaam in hoofdletters en het e-mailadres.
  2. Het employee_id, de voornaam en achternaam aan elkaar en het e-mailadres.
  3. Het employee_id, de voornaam en achternaam met een spatie ertussen en het e-mailadres.
  4. De query werkt niet. Je krijgt een foutmelding.
Antwoord

4. er is een komman nodig tussen de argumenten van CONCAT

Vraag 3

SELECT CONCAT(first_name, ' ', last_name) AS Volledige Naam
FROM employees;

Wat wordt er getoond in de kolomnaam van de uitvoer?

  1. volledige naam
  2. Volledige Naam
  3. VOLLEDIGE NAAM
  4. De query werkt niet. Je krijgt een foutmelding.
Antwoord

4. een alias-naam met spaties moet altijd tussen dubbele aanhalingstekens staan: "Volledige Naam"

Vraag 4:

Je wil graag alle salarissen tonen tussen 10000 en 24000. Wat zou je gebruiken?

  1. LIKE
  2. IS NULL
  3. BETWEEN ... AND
  4. IN
Antwoord

3.

Vraag 5

Je wil graag alle rijen tonen die aan een bepaald patroon voldoen. Wat zou je gebruiken?

  1. IN
  2. SIMILAR
  3. LIKE
  4. ALMOST
Antwoord

3.

Vraag 6

Met welke WHERE wordt het getal 10 niet gekozen?

  1. WHERE hours <> 10
  2. WHERE hours <= 10
  3. WHERE hours BETWEEN 10 AND 20
  4. WHERE hours IN(8, 9, 10)
Antwoord

1.

Vraag 7:

Als je BETWEEN ... AND gebruikt, maakt het niet uit in welke volgorde je de waarden invoert. Zo zal bijvoorbeeld BETWEEN 8 AND 10 hetzelfde resultaat opleveren als BETWEEN 10 AND 8.

  1. waar
  2. niet waar
Antwoord

2.

Vraag 8:

Welke twee symbolen kun je gebruiken als joker als je zoekt naar patronen met LIKE?

  1. & (ampersand) en % (procent)
  2. % (procent) en _ (underscore)
  3. $ (dollar) en # (hashtag)
  4. @ (apenstaart) en & (ampersand)
Antwoord

2.

Vraag 9

Bij deze query vraag je de achternaam op en het commission_pct van de personeelsleden die een commission_pct hebben. Daarna deel je het salaris door commission_pct. Wat is het resultaat van deze query? Met andere woorden: mag je delen door NULL?

SELECT last_name, salary, commission_pct, salary / commission_pct
FROM employees
WHERE commission_pct IS NOT NULL;
  1. ja, delen door NULL is toegestaan
  2. nee, delen door NULL is niet toegestaan
Antwoord

1.

Vraag 10:

DESCRIBE employees; levert exact hetzelfde resultaat op als DESC employees;.

  1. waar
  2. niet waar
Antwoord

1.